Overview

Renowned for her acerbic wit, cynicism, and satirical humor, Dorothy Parker skewered the pretensions of everyday life and clich d relations between men and women in her debut poetry collection, published in 1926. Originally printed in Vanity Fair, The New Yorker, and Life magazine, her early poems were a runaway success with the young, liberated women of the Jazz Age. Notable for their lighthearted, clever verse and razor-sharp quips, the selections include "A Well-Worn Story," "Godspeed," "News Item," "R sum ," "The False Friends," "Verse for a Certain Dog," and many others. Once known as "the wittiest woman in America," Parker was a founding member of the Algonquin Round Table and the Screen Writers Guild.
